Circulation pump is axial flow pump with high discharge and low head. The Pump maintains good velocity of liquid in tubes. This combination with adequate hydrostatic head above top .
Process. The system is often used as a finishing evaporator for concentration of liquids to a high solids content following a low solids multi-stage, TVR evaporator or MVR evaporator. Boiling in the forced circulation evaporator is suppressed in the heat exchanger by back pressure and takes place when the liquid enters the lower pressing separator chamber.

Forced circulation Evaporators. The heat transfer coefficients from condensing steam are high, so that the major resistance to heat flow in an evaporator is usually in the liquid film. Tubes are generally made of metals with a high thermal conductivity, though scale formation may occur on the tubes which reduce the tube conductance. .

FORCED CIRCULATION EVAPORATOR PLANT. CES Forced circulation evaporation is used if boiling of the product on the heating surfaces is to be avoided due to the fouling characteristics of the product, or to avoid crystallization.

Forced Circulation Evaporator (FCE) is a combination of shell and tube heat exchanger, a separator and circulation pump. Circulation pump is axial flow pump with high discharge and low head. The Pump maintains good velocity of liquid in tubes. This combination with adequate hydrostatic head above top tube sheet suppresses boiling inside the tube.
FORCED CIRCULATION The forced circulation evaporator (Figure 6)was developed for processing liquors which are susceptible to scaling or crystallizing. Liquid is circulated at a high rate through the heat exchanger, boiling being prevented within the unit by virtue of a hydrostatic head maintained above the top tube plate. As the liquid enters the
